School is back in session! And not just for us, but for our favorite characters on the hit ABC series “Grey’s Anatomy.”

According to reports, Grey Sloan’s newest interns will be forced to roll up their sleeves during Season 12 of the Shonda Rhimes-created medical drama as they partake in hospital’s recently founded anatomy class. Entertainment Weekly revealed the exciting news, along with a photo of the “high tech lab” filled with not only cadavers – but also eager residents.

It was teased that the long-running show would be returning to its roots, focusing on the drama of the hospital’s newbies instead of just the attendings and chief, when TVLine announced in April that “Reign” actor Giacomo Gianniotti would be joining the cast in the upcoming season. Although Gianniotti’s role wasn’t unveiled, it was speculated that he’d portray an intern during Season 12 of the series.

Jason George, who plays the hunky Dr. Ben Warren, then bolstered the theory that “Grey’s Anatomy” would feature an intern-centric plot. The actor divulged to People magazine that the writers of the successful series “hit reboot” while developing the Season 12 storyline.

“It has that lightness and sense of humor that people fell in love with in the first place,” he added, getting viewers even more excited for the Sept. 24 premiere.

The anatomy class was built following the destruction of MerDer’s mansion. In Season 11, Meredith (Ellen Pompeo) decided that following the gruesome death of Derek (Patrick Dempsey), she was going to move out of the home that she, Derek and their children shared. So, after a bit of construction, the house that used to belong to the Shepard family, has since evolved into a cadaver lab.

Since the home of Pompeo’s character has been turned into a house of corpses, Meredith will move back into her mother’s home, along with her sisters Amelia (Caterina Scorsone) and Maggie (Kelly McCreary).

“Right now it's very funny. Those three women are very different and don't have very much in common, which is fantastic," Rhimes told the Hollywood Reporter. "Meredith needs support right now and she is related to them so it's not the same as when she was living with Izzie (Katherine Heigl) and George (T.R. Knight) and liked them. She doesn't necessarily need to like them to love them and be in a house with them. It's a fascinating dynamic — it's family."

“Grey’s Anatomy” will airs its Season 12 premiere on Thursday, Sept. 24, at 8 p.m. EDT on ABC.
